Output 80fa287eecc0a04dbb1366847d0740ffd5962b08a4fd5fa17659dc893edea396:0

value
5875776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e5022b4a8efaf5e3a817efdd92f0b155cb9ab85 OP_EQUAL
address
35uu1HUgzmqKjMrsJR267GkaE8eHs9ib9q
transaction
80fa287eecc0a04dbb1366847d0740ffd5962b08a4fd5fa17659dc893edea396
spent
true